Finance Watch: Erasca Raises $200m As VC Mega-Rounds Continue

Private Company Edition: In addition to Erasca’s big series B round, Mabwell reportedly brought in $278m. Also, Kurma, Venrock and Section bring the number of new VC funds in April to eight, raising $5.89bn, and former AveXis execs launched the new gene therapy venture Taysha.

Finance Watch

April has been an astonishing month for biopharmaceutical venture capital investment, with billions of dollars in new financings and new VC funds. About $1bn in new venture rounds were announced during the last two weeks alone, including a $200m series B round for Erasca Inc.
